    Jo Maugham QC and Joanna Cherry QC of the SNP who brought the case to the court which ruled that Prorogation was illegal are taking another matter to the court. It is asking that if Johnson goes by what he has said he will do and having not managed to get people to agree to no deal nor any other deal, he does not ask the EU for extension of Article 50, they want the court to do it instead. This court is apparently the only Court in the UK with the ability to do this.
